Dwarf Yaupon Holly (Ilex vomitoria) is a North American native evergreen holly valued for its dense shrub-like growth and naturally caffeinated leaves. It can be grown as an ornamental landscape plant and is also known for its traditional use as a brewed tea plant.

Yaupon Holly prefers full sun to partial sun and adapts well to sandy soil. The supplied information lists USDA Zones 7a–9b and describes the plant as drought resistant once established.
